33-10-102 . Definitions. As used in this part, the following definitions apply:
(1)"Association" means the Montana insurance guaranty association created under 33-10-103 .
(a)"Covered claim" means an unpaid claim, including one for unearned premiums, that arises out of and is within the coverage and not in excess of the applicable limits of an insurance policy to which this part applies issued by an insurer, if the insurer becomes an insolvent insurer after July 1, 1971, and:
(i)the claimant or insured is a resident of this state at the time of the insured event; or
(ii)the property from which the claim arises is permanently located in this state.
(b)Covered claim does not include any amount:
(i)awarded as punitive or exemplary damages;
(ii)sought as a return of premium under a retrospective rating plan; or
(iii)due a reinsurer, insurer, insurance pool, or underwriting association as subrogation recoveries, reinsurance recoveries, contribution, or indemnification. A reinsurer, insurer, insurance pool, or underwriting association may not assert a claim for any amount against the insured of the insolvent insurer other than to the extent that the claim exceeds the policy limits of the insolvent insurer's policy.
(3)"Insolvent insurer" means an insurer:
(a)authorized to transact insurance in this state either at the time the policy was issued or when the insured event occurred; and
(b)against whom an order of liquidation has been entered with a finding of insolvency by a court of competent jurisdiction in the insurer's state of domicile.
(4)"Member insurer" means a person who:
(a)writes any kind of insurance to which this part applies under 33-10-101 (3), including the exchange of reciprocal or interinsurance contracts; and
(b)is licensed to transact insurance in this state.
(a)"Net direct written premiums" means direct gross premiums written in this state on insurance policies to which this part applies, less return premiums on the policies and dividends paid or credited to policyholders of policies to which this part applies.
(b)Net direct written premiums does not include premiums on contracts between insurers or reinsurers.
(6)"Person" means any individual, corporation, partnership, association, or voluntary organization.
